Job Title: Pharmacy Technician
Job Description
We are seeking a skilled Pharmacy Floor Technician to join our team. In this role, you will be responsible for picking, labeling, scanning, and preparing finished prescriptions for final verification by a pharmacist.
Responsibilities
+ Fill daily drug orders accurately and efficiently under the supervision of a pharmacist.
+ Assist in processing returned drugs and recycle or dispose of them according to procedure.
+ Prepack frequently ordered medications, label, and store them as needed during low volume times.
+ Manually package materials and products.
+ Pull and pick medications from shelving and other medication storage areas and prepack racks.
+ Apply labels to blister cards and scan products for accuracy checks.
+ Alert the pharmacist on duty about any medication or product that is not scanning properly.
+ Maintain designated workstation areas and replenish all necessary stock supplies.
+ Follow all applicable government regulations, including HIPAA.
+ Be prepared to work overtime, holidays, and weekends as required or expected.
+ Comply with departmental policies regarding safety, attendance, and dress code.
+ Perform other duties as assigned.

Work Environment
The work environment is a pharmacy setting where you may be required to sit, stand, stoop, bend, and walk intermittently throughout the day. You may be required to sit or stand for seven to ten hours per day and work extended hours as needed. The role requires finger dexterity to operate office equipment, the ability to lift up to 25 pounds on occasion, and visual acuity for reading fine prints. You must be able to hear normal voice sounds. The environment follows departmental policies regarding safety, attendance, and dress code.
